Lois Burmeister

Lois Burmeister, 86, of Allentown, died Dec. 18, 2020. Born in Palisade, Minn., she was a daughter of the late Ivan H. and Anna (Ihle) Burmeister.

She devoted 39 years of service within the Lutheran Church. She worked for four years as a field missionary in Africa and then was assigned to the financial department in New York City at the headquarters office for the Lutheran Church in America.

In 1988, when the LCA combined with the American Lutheran Church she moved to the newly formed Chicago headquarters of the Evangelical Lutheran Church of America (ELCA) as director of financial services where she managed to merge the two separate ALC and LCA financial divisions into one financial system.

After retirement, she moved to the Allentown area and completed travels to all seven continents. She saw Northern lights near the Arctic circle and penguins swim in Antarctica. She climbed Mount Kilimanjaro in Africa, walked the Great Wall in China and visited her ancestry in the Scandinavian countries and Europe.
